It is important that you do a full review of the content before sharing or inviting others to collaborate on the script. Some formatting can be handled differently in different versions of script software, and may not import correctly. If there are significant or consistent errors, please contact our team so that we can review the original script file and work to improve the import process.

Location - Sublocation - DAY/NIGHT) then mistakes are more likely to occur. +Locations and scenes are derived from properly formatted slug lines. If your slug lines do not follow the standard format (INT/EXT. Location - Sublocation - DAY/NIGHT) then mistakes are more likely to occur. Duplicate locations (i.e. School and Schoolhouse) can be merged the same way as duplicate characters.
